Polyvalent Vaccines: An Introduction

Polyvalent vaccines are a crucial type of vaccine designed to provide protection against multiple variations of a single pathogen. The term "polyvalent" itself indicates "many valences" or "many capacities," referring to the vaccine's ability to target several different strains or types. This is particularly important for pathogens that exhibit significant genetic diversity or antigenic variation, meaning they can change their surface proteins over time, making it challenging for the immune system to recognize and fight them if only one strain is targeted.

Understanding Polyvalent Vaccine Composition

A polyvalent vaccine is formulated to include antigenic components from more than one strain or serotype of the same microbial species. This comprehensive approach ensures that the vaccinated individual develops immunity against a broader range of variants of that specific pathogen, enhancing the effectiveness of the vaccine.

  • Polyvalent vaccines are designed to combat the variability within a single disease-causing agent.
  • They achieve broader protection by incorporating antigens from several distinct strains or serotypes.
  • The key characteristic is that these multiple strains all belong to the same species of microorganism.

Analyzing the Options for Polyvalent Vaccines

Let's examine the provided options to understand which one accurately describes the composition of polyvalent vaccines:

  • More strains of the same species: This option aligns perfectly with the definition of a polyvalent vaccine. For example, the pneumococcal vaccine is polyvalent because it contains components from multiple strains of Streptococcus pneumoniae, all belonging to the same bacterial species but differing in their capsular polysaccharides.
  • A single organism: This would describe a monovalent vaccine, which targets only one specific type or strain of an organism. This is the opposite of a polyvalent vaccine.
  • More strains of different species: A vaccine that targets multiple species would typically be called a combination vaccine (e.g., DTaP, which targets diphtheria, tetanus, and pertussis, caused by different bacterial species). While combination vaccines exist, they are distinct from polyvalent vaccines, which focus on variability within a single species.
  • A single species: While a polyvalent vaccine targets a single species, saying it consists of "a single species" is incomplete and potentially misleading. It specifically consists of multiple strains within that single species, which is the defining characteristic distinguishing it from a monovalent vaccine.

Why "More strains of the same species" is Correct for Polyvalent Vaccines

The defining characteristic of a polyvalent vaccine is its ability to induce an immune response against various strains or serotypes that belong to the same biological species. This is crucial for pathogens like influenza virus or pneumococcus, where different strains circulate and cause disease. By including antigens from multiple strains of the same species, the vaccine provides a broader spectrum of protection against the evolving pathogen. For instance, a quadrivalent influenza vaccine protects against two A strains and two B strains of the influenza virus, all belonging to the same species, Influenza virus.
